by WCR Program Chair Linda Stanton

George Bauman Jr. and his wife Virginia Bauman were founding members of Washington County Republican Women. George passed away at Boutwell’s Landing in Oak Park Heights, Minnesota on Saturday, February 19th, 2011. He was preceded in death by his parents, George and Eunice Bauman, and his wife, Virginia, and is survived by nephew, Charles (Leslie) Meyer and grandnephew, Garrison; niece, Christine (Kevin) Schneider and grandnephew, Andrew. He graduated from Minnehaha Academy in Minneapolis and Macalester College in St. Paul. George served in the Air Force and he and Virginia were active in local government and the Republican Party, along with Washington County Republican Women. Gambling Expansion and Racinos, Part I

Join Washington County Republican Women on Saturday, March 12th at 9:00am at Lake Elmo Inn in Lake Elmo, MN as we welcome our guest speaker, former Senator Dick Day, to discuss gambling in the state of Minnesota, its expansion and the possibility of a racino.

Former Senator Dick Day served six-terms for District 28 and is a former minority leader. He resigned from the Minnesota Senate in 2010 to lobby full-time as President of RacinoNOW, which seeks to install video and slot machines at Minnesota horse tracks as well as increase purses.

The Role of a Lobbyist

Join Washington County Republican Women for our next meeting on Saturday, February 12th, 9:00am at the Lake Elmo Inn in Lake Elmo, MN. Our guest speaker, Peg Larsen of Lobby Minnesota, will be discussing the role of a lobbyist in Minnesota politics.

Peg’s political pedigree includes 3 terms in the Minnesota house of Representatives. Prior to her legislative career, she was elected in 1987 to the Lakeland city council. From 1987 to 2000, Peg has held various positions including Lakeland Mayor and Commissioner of Public Safety.
